Hi there,

I know this is probably not relevant to most of KS users (or maybe I am wrong) but I was wondering if in the future there is a plan to support uvs on multiple tiles?
When it comes to vfx, all assets benefit hugely by multi tiled uvs and pretty much all the companies pipelines , across all of the departments, work that way. I just cannot imagine for instance to have one of my digital doubles or a creature to have a single tile (even if I could paint  32K maps for the single tile obj).
